Igor Zlatanović (Serbian Cyrillic: Игор Златановић; born 10 February 1998) is a Serbian football forward who plays for Serbian SuperLiga club Radnik Surdulica.

Club career
Born in Užice, Igor passed FK Partizan youth categories. In summer 2015, he was loaned to Serbian League Belgrade side Teleoptik, where he scored 9 goals on 23 matches for the 2015–16 season. In summer 2016, he signed with Radnik Surdulica.
International career
Zlatanović was a member of Serbia U16 and Serbia U17 national football teams between 2013 and 2014. He also played for U18 selection from 2015 to 2016 and scored 4 goals including 2 he scored in second half of match against Armenia in March 2016. In August 2016, Zlatanović was called into Serbia U19 squad for memorial tournament "Stevan Vilotić - Ćele", where he scored a goal in opening match against United States. He also scored 2 goals in the final match of the tournament, against Israel.
